He married Imogene Sinkhorn on November 21, 1951, at the First Christian Church in Longmont.
Bill was the owner/operator and president of Wagner Welding Supply. He established Wagner Welding Supply in 1969 and retired in 1996. His son-in-law Gary Lee Peif, is the current president and acting manager of the firm. Bill was also a sergeant in the National Guard.
He belonged to the First Christian Church in Longmont, Moose Lodge No. 1548 of Longmont, and was a lifetime member of Elks Lodge No. 1055 also of Longmont.
He was preceded in death by his parents. Survivors include his wife, Imogene, of Longmont; one daughter Sandra Kay Peif and her husband Gary Lee Peif of Longmont; one sister Mary JoAnne Kuster and her husband, Bruce, of Highlands Ranch; one grandson Drew Peif of Longmont; one niece Cindy Cherry of Denver; one grandniece, Miranda Cherry of Denver; and his best friend, his dog, Lady.
